Nigeria: Canoe Accident Claims Four Lives in Borno

A tragic canoe accident has claimed the lives of four individuals in Dikwa, Borno State, Nigeria.

In a statement released by the Public Relations Officer of the Borno State Police Command, ASP Nahum Daso, it was reported that the accident occurred on Monday around 3:30 PM in the Bakassi community, located between Mafa and Dikwa along Maiduguri Road. The canoe, carrying passengers, capsized in floodwaters, leading to the unfortunate death of four females.

The victims, all from Bulabulin Ward in Dikwa, were identified as Ya Mallum Shettima, an adult female from Marte LGA, 10-year-old Maimuna Akura, 6-year-old Umira Alhaji Bulama, and 5-month-old Yagana Bulama Kawu.

The victims were immediately taken to Dikwa General Hospital, where a medical doctor confirmed their deaths. The bodies have since been released to their families for burial in accordance with Islamic rites.

Following the incident, Commissioner of Police, CP ML Yusufu extended his heartfelt condolences to the affected families. He also urged the public, especially those in flood-prone areas, to exercise caution during this period and report any emergencies or distress to the following numbers: 08068075581, 0802343293.
